The Components of the Clinton County NY Sales Tax Rate
Let's peel back the layers and see what makes up the Clinton County NY sales tax rate. The total sales tax you pay isn't just a single figure; it's a sum of different tax rates applied at various levels. First and foremost, there's the New York State sales tax. This is the base rate that applies across the entire state. Then, you have the county sales tax. Clinton County levies its own sales tax on top of the state's portion. In some instances, specific cities or special districts within the county might also impose their own additional sales taxes, further increasing the total rate. It's this combination that determines the final percentage you'll see on your transaction. For example, a purchase made in the City of Plattsburgh might have a slightly different total sales tax than one made in a more rural part of Clinton County, depending on any additional local levies. The state Department of Taxation and Finance is responsible for administering these taxes, and they provide detailed information on the rates applicable to different regions. Understanding these different components is vital for businesses, especially when dealing with multi-jurisdictional sales or when operating in areas with varying tax structures. It ensures that you're charging the correct amount to your customers and remitting the proper funds to the state. This layered approach allows for flexibility in local revenue generation while maintaining a standardized base across the state. Tips for Businesses Regarding Sales Tax in Clinton County
For all you business owners out there in Clinton County, let's talk strategy regarding the Clinton County NY sales tax rate. Staying compliant is paramount, and a few tips can make your life a whole lot easier. First off, register for a Certificate of Authority with the New York State Department of Taxation and Finance. This is your official license to sell taxable goods and services and collect sales tax. Secondly, understand taxable vs. exempt items. Not everything you sell is subject to sales tax. Knowing the difference can save you and your customers money and prevent compliance headaches down the line. Regularly review the state's guidelines on exemptions – they can be quite detailed! Thirdly, use sales tax software or a reliable accounting system. These tools can automate calculations, track sales tax obligations by jurisdiction, and simplify your filing process. It’s a game-changer, especially if you operate online or sell across different counties. Fourth, keep meticulous records. Proper documentation of all sales, purchases, and tax collected is essential for audits and for your own financial health. Your receipts, invoices, and tax returns should be organized and easily accessible. Fifth, train your staff. Ensure everyone who handles sales is aware of the current tax rates and policies. A simple mistake by an employee can lead to significant issues. Finally, stay updated on rate changes and regulations. Tax laws can be complex and they do change. Bookmark the NYS Department of Taxation and Finance website and subscribe to their alerts if available.
